I know this is rather late, but for anyone still looking for a way to do this, i have gathered a lot of information here on StackOverFlow etc., and have manage to put a script together which solves the problem for me.
The script actually even handles feature branches and tags - renaming them in the new project so you know where they came from.
#!/bin/bash
#
################################################################################
## Script to merge multiple git repositories into a new repository
## - The new repository will contain a folder for every merged repository
## - The script adds remotes for every project and then merges in every branch
##   and tag. These are renamed to have the origin project name as a prefix
##
## Usage: mergeGitRepositories.sh <new_project> <my_repo_urls.lst>
## - where <new_project> is the name of the new project to create
## - and <my_repo_urls.lst> is a file contaning the URLs to the respositories
##   which are to be merged on separate lines.
##
## Author: Robert von Burg
##            eitch@eitchnet.ch
##
## Version: 0.2.0
## Created: 2015-06-17
##
################################################################################
#
# disallow using undefined variables
shopt -s -o nounset
# Script variables
declare SCRIPT_NAME="${0##*/}"
declare SCRIPT_DIR="$(cd ${0%/*} ; pwd)"
declare ROOT_DIR="$PWD"
# Detect proper usage
if [ "$#" -ne "2" ] ; then
  echo -e "ERROR: Usage: $0 <new_project> <my_repo_urls.lst>"
  exit 1
fi >&2
# Script functions
function failed() {
  echo -e "ERROR: Merging of projects failed:"
  echo -e "$1"
  exit 1
} >&2
function commit_merge() {
  current_branch="$(git symbolic-ref HEAD 2>/dev/null)"
  CHANGES=$(git status | grep "working directory clean")
  MERGING=$(git status | grep "merging")
  if [[ "$CHANGES" != "" ]] && [[ "$MERGING" == "" ]] ; then
    echo -e "INFO:   No commit required."
  else
    echo -e "INFO:   Committing ${sub_project}..."
    if ! git commit --quiet -m "[Project] Merged branch '$1' of ${sub_project}" ; then
      failed "Failed to commit merge of branch '$1' of ${sub_project} into ${current_branch}"
    fi
  fi
}
## Script variables
PROJECT_NAME="${1}"
PROJECT_PATH="${ROOT_DIR}/${PROJECT_NAME}"
REPO_FILE="${2}"
REPO_URL_FILE="${ROOT_DIR}/${REPO_FILE}"
# Make sure the REPO_URL_FILE exists
if [ ! -e "${REPO_URL_FILE}" ] ; then
  echo -e "ERROR: Repo file ${REPO_URL_FILE} does not exist!"
  exit 1
fi >&2
# Make sure the required directories don't exist
if [ -e "${PROJECT_PATH}" ] ; then
  echo -e "ERROR: Project ${PROJECT_NAME} already exists!"
  exit 1
fi >&2
# create the new project
echo -e "INFO: Creating new git repository ${PROJECT_NAME}..."
echo -e "===================================================="
cd ${ROOT_DIR}
mkdir ${PROJECT_NAME}
cd ${PROJECT_NAME}
git init
echo "Initial Commit" > initial_commit
# Since this is a new repository we need to have at least one commit
# thus were we create temporary file, but we delete it again.
# Deleting it guarantees we don't have conflicts later when merging
git add initial_commit
git commit --quiet -m "[Project] Initial Master Repo Commit"
git rm --quiet initial_commit
git commit --quiet -m "[Project] Initial Master Repo Commit"
echo
# Merge all projects into th branches of this project
echo -e "INFO: Merging projects into new repository..."
echo -e "===================================================="
for url in $(cat ${REPO_URL_FILE}) ; do
  # extract the name of this project
  export sub_project=${url##*/}
  sub_project=${sub_project%*.git}
  echo -e "INFO: Project ${sub_project}"
  echo -e "----------------------------------------------------"
  # Fetch the project
  echo -e "INFO:   Fetching ${sub_project}..."
  git remote add "${sub_project}" "${url}"
  if ! git fetch --no-tags --quiet ${sub_project} 2>/dev/null ; then
    failed "Failed to fetch project ${sub_project}"
  fi
  # add remote branches
  echo -e "INFO:   Creating local branches for ${sub_project}..."
  while read branch ; do 
    branch_ref=$(echo $branch | tr " " "\t" | cut -f 1)
    branch_name=$(echo $branch | tr " " "\t" | cut -f 2 | cut -d / -f 3-)
    echo -e "INFO:   Creating branch ${branch_name}..."
    # create and checkout new merge branch off of master
    git checkout --quiet -b "${sub_project}/${branch_name}" master
    git reset --hard --quiet
    git clean -d --force --quiet
    # Merge the project
    echo -e "INFO:   Merging ${sub_project}..."
    if ! git merge --quiet --no-commit "remotes/${sub_project}/${branch_name}" 2>/dev/null ; then
      failed "Failed to merge branch 'remotes/${sub_project}/${branch_name}' from ${sub_project}"
    fi
    # And now see if we need to commit (maybe there was a merge)
    commit_merge "${sub_project}/${branch_name}"
    # relocate projects files into own directory
    if [ "$(ls)" == "${sub_project}" ] ; then
      echo -e "WARN:   Not moving files in branch ${branch_name} of ${sub_project} as already only one root level."
    else
      echo -e "INFO:   Moving files in branch ${branch_name} of ${sub_project} so we have a single directory..."
      mkdir ${sub_project}
      for f in $(ls -a) ; do
        if  [[ "$f" == "${sub_project}" ]] || 
            [[ "$f" == "." ]] || 
            [[ "$f" == ".." ]] ; then 
          continue
        fi
        git mv -k "$f" "${sub_project}/"
      done
      # commit the moving
      if ! git commit --quiet -m  "[Project] Move ${sub_project} files into sub directory" ; then
        failed "Failed to commit moving of ${sub_project} files into sub directory"
      fi
    fi
    echo
  done < <(git ls-remote --heads ${sub_project})
  # checkout master of sub probject
  if ! git checkout "${sub_project}/master" 2>/dev/null ; then
    failed "sub_project ${sub_project} is missing master branch!"
  fi
  # copy remote tags
  echo -e "INFO:   Copying tags for ${sub_project}..."
  while read tag ; do 
    tag_ref=$(echo $tag | tr " " "\t" | cut -f 1)
    tag_name=$(echo $tag | tr " " "\t" | cut -f 2 | cut -d / -f 3)
    # hack for broken tag names where they are like 1.2.0^{} instead of just 1.2.0
    tag_name="${tag_name%%^*}"
    tag_new_name="${sub_project}/${tag_name}"
    echo -e "INFO:     Copying tag ${tag_name} to ${tag_new_name} for ref ${tag_ref}..."
    if ! git tag "${tag_new_name}" "${tag_ref}" 2>/dev/null ; then
      echo -e "WARN:     Could not copy tag ${tag_name} to ${tag_new_name} for ref ${tag_ref}"
    fi
  done < <(git ls-remote --tags ${sub_project})
  # Remove the remote to the old project
  echo -e "INFO:   Removing remote ${sub_project}..."
  git remote rm ${sub_project}
  echo
done
# Now merge all project master branches into new master
git checkout --quiet master
echo -e "INFO: Merging projects master branches into new repository..."
echo -e "===================================================="
for url in $(cat ${REPO_URL_FILE}) ; do
  # extract the name of this project
  export sub_project=${url##*/}
  sub_project=${sub_project%*.git}
  echo -e "INFO:   Merging ${sub_project}..."
  if ! git merge --quiet --no-commit "${sub_project}/master" 2>/dev/null ; then
    failed "Failed to merge branch ${sub_project}/master into master"
  fi
  # And now see if we need to commit (maybe there was a merge)
  commit_merge "${sub_project}/master"
  echo
done
# Done
cd ${ROOT_DIR}
echo -e "INFO: Done."
echo
exit 0

First create a file with the URL to each repository, e.g.: 
  git@github.com:eitchnet/ch.eitchnet.parent.git
  git@github.com:eitchnet/ch.eitchnet.utils.git
  git@github.com:eitchnet/ch.eitchnet.privilege.git
Then call the script giving a name of the project and the path to the script:
  ./mergeGitRepositories.sh eitchnet_test eitchnet.lst
The script itself has a lot of comments which should explain what it does.
